|8 - 3x| = 3x - 7
The absolute value function may or may not negate its argument. (The argument is negated if it is negative.) Hence this can resolve to two equations
-(8 -3x) = 3x -7
or
(8 -3x) = 3x -7
_____
Starting with the first of these, we can eliminate parentheses to get
... -8 +3x = 3x -7
Subtracting 3x from both sides gives the FALSE statement
... -8 = -7 . . . . FALSE
Thus, this version of the equation has No Solution.
Looking at the second of the equations above, we can add 3x to get
... 8 = 6x -7
Adding 7 and dividing by 6 gives
... (8 +7)/6 = x = 5/2
The solution is x = 5/2.
